• 8.7k
    watchers
  • 11.6k
    plays
  • 95.8k
    collected
  • 21
    lists

Life: Season 1

1x06 Insects
TV-G

  • 2009-11-15T00:00:00Z on BBC One
  • 58m
  • United Kingdom
  • English
  • Documentary
Super-slow motion shows a bombardier beetle firing boiling liquid at its enemies.
Loading...